A dying person’s experience may be influenced by their illness or medications, but certain signs and symptoms are common. Unconscious people’s breathing follows automatic patterns generated by the respiratory centre in the brain stem Because they’re unaware of their mouth and throat, dying people may breathe heavily, noisily or through saliva in the back of their throat, yet without apparent distress.
